Satellite TV Options in the USA

For those in the USA looking to watch Bosnian TV, satellite TV remains one of the most reliable options. Several satellite providers offer international packages that include Bosnian channels, ensuring you can stay connected to your favorite shows, news, and cultural content. One of the most popular choices is Dish Network, which provides the Dish International Programming package. This package includes channels like Hayat TV, Federalna TV, and Pink BH, which are among the most-watched Bosnian channels. To subscribe, you’ll need a Dish satellite receiver and a compatible dish antenna. Installation is typically straightforward, and Dish offers customer support to guide you through the process.

Another viable option is DirecTV, which also offers international packages catering to Bosnian viewers. DirecTV’s International Basic Package often includes Bosnian channels such as Face TV and NTV Jasmin. Similar to Dish Network, you’ll need a DirecTV satellite dish and receiver. Both providers require a monthly subscription fee, which varies depending on the package you choose. It’s advisable to check their official websites or contact customer service to confirm the availability of Bosnian channels in your area, as offerings can change periodically.

For a more specialized approach, consider Galaxy 19, a satellite that broadcasts numerous international channels, including Bosnian ones. To access these channels, you’ll need a satellite dish pointed at the Galaxy 19 satellite (located at 97° West) and a free-to-air (FTA) receiver. This option is cost-effective as it doesn’t require a monthly subscription, but it may involve more technical setup. You can find Bosnian channels like OBN and Pink BH through this satellite. Online forums and communities dedicated to FTA satellite TV can provide valuable guidance on channel frequencies and setup instructions.

Bosnian IPTV Subscription Packages

For Bosnian expatriates or enthusiasts living in the USA, accessing Bosnian TV channels can be a challenge due to geographical restrictions. However, Bosnian IPTV subscription packages offer a seamless solution to watch your favorite Bosnian channels, shows, and live events from the comfort of your home. IPTV (Internet Protocol Television) streams content over the internet, bypassing traditional cable or satellite limitations. Here’s a detailed guide to understanding and choosing the right Bosnian IPTV subscription package for your needs.

Key Features to Look For

When selecting a Bosnian IPTV subscription package, consider the following features:

  • Channel Lineup: Ensure the package includes popular Bosnian channels like BHT1, Nova BH, and Hayat TV. Some providers also offer regional or specialty channels.
  • Video Quality: Opt for packages that support HD or 4K streaming for the best viewing experience.
  • Device Compatibility: Check if the service works on your preferred devices, such as smart TVs, smartphones, or streaming devices.
  • Reliability: Look for providers with stable servers and minimal buffering issues.
  • Customer Support: Choose a service with responsive customer support to address any technical issues promptly.

Popular Bosnian IPTV Providers in the USA

Several providers specialize in Bosnian IPTV subscription packages tailored for viewers in the USA. Some reputable options include Bosnian TV Online, IPTV Shop, and World IPTV. These providers often offer free trials, allowing you to test the service before committing to a subscription. Prices typically range from $20 to $50 per month, depending on the number of channels and additional features like video-on-demand (VOD) libraries.

How to Set Up Bosnian IPTV

Setting up Bosnian IPTV is straightforward. After subscribing, you’ll receive login credentials and a link to download the IPTV app or access the service via a compatible device. Simply install the app, enter your credentials, and start streaming. For smart TVs, you may need to use a streaming device or a dedicated IPTV box. Ensure you have a stable internet connection with at least 10 Mbps speed for smooth streaming.

Legal and Ethical Considerations

While IPTV is a convenient way to watch Bosnian TV in the USA, it’s essential to choose a legitimate provider to avoid legal issues. Unauthorized IPTV services may infringe on copyright laws, so always verify the provider’s reputation and licensing. Legitimate Bosnian IPTV subscription packages ensure you’re supporting the content creators while enjoying uninterrupted access to your favorite shows.
